The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



"Проект Raspberry Pi представил плату Pico на основе собственного микроконтроллера"
Версия для распечатки Пред. тема | След. тема
Форум Разговоры, обсуждение новостей
Исходное сообщение [ Отслеживать ]
Отдельный RSS теперь доступен для каждого обсуждения в форуме и каждого минипортала.
. "Проект Raspberry Pi представил плату Pico на основе собствен..." +1 +/
Сообщение от n80 (?), 23-Янв-21, 08:58 
> Конечно, рекламируйте при случае. Особенно, если по теме сайта, со ссылками на
> какие открытые проекты. Правда, профессионалы о таких наверняка и сами знают,
> а простым смертным их не купить в деревне в магазине "за углом".

Есть открытая SDK от производителя, там куча примеров. Есть немножко реп на гитхабе. Только вот что комментарии в SDK и тех репах, что форум производителя, что большая часть документации таки на китайском. Причём, если WCH ещё заморачивается переводами хотя бы части даташитов, то STC (тоже довольно интересный производитель, правда, по большей части только ценой) вообще таким не парится. Так что не всякому профессионалу оно известно даже тупо из-за языкового барьера. Впрочем, т.н. профессионалам и на цену обычно положить, а китаечипы во многом интересны именно когда нужно бюджетно делать.

Касательно магазинов, есть же возможность заказать через интернет. Хотя с удивлением обнаружил что на LCSC (по крайней мере, пока что) нет, например, чипов STC с аппаратным USB (впрочем, не сильно они и нужны, аналоги от WCH мне пока что куда больше нравятся, заодно там и какое-никакое сообщество сложилось на всё том же github).

В общем, если кому нужен чип на ARM с Ethernet (да, 10M, но зачем на МК больше? а если прям надо, есть CH561, CH563 и ещё более старшие модели, но они уже не такие бюджетные, хотя иногда с большой скидкой продаются) + BLE + USB, рекомендую обратить внимание на CH579 от WCH. Чип стоит чуть больше одного бакса. Как доберётся отладка, надеюсь потихоньку разбираться (понятно, что и так можно начинать переводить и портировать, но других забот хватает) и переводить примеры на английский и, если это хоть кому надо, выкладывать. По-моему, он сравнительно недавно появился, я периодически поглядываю на новости тамошних камней, ищу интересные варианты для разных проектов.

Так-то я обычно на STM32F107 делаю, но на него цены как-то выросли в этом году + ему нужен внешний PHY, а для некоторых проектов важно вписаться в имеющиеся габариты корпуса и платы (текущая версия которой уже много лет основана на PIC18F67J60, но с ним всё больше проблем), так что чем меньше чипов, тем лучше, ну и цена тоже очень критична.

--

И да, кому хочется максимально дешёвых однократно-программируемых мелких контроллеров, добро пожаловать на https://github.com/free-pdk (поддержка в SDCC какая-никакая есть, потихоньку дорабатывается), при этом варианты с flash вместо OTP тоже есть и тоже недорогие. Хотя ещё есть куча производителей, которые делают копеечные клоны PIC'ов с OTP, но такое совсем не по мне.

А кому нужно максимально дёшево поддержать USB на более интересном уровне, чем USB-UART, есть линейка CH55x (я ещё помню, как они четверть бакса стоили, успел закупиться). Для них уже тоже есть какие-никакие англоязычные зачатки сообщества, т.е. не только чисто китайские репы с примерами есть. См. https://github.com/Blinkinlabs/ch554_sdcc https://github.com/rikka0w0/CH55x_USB_CompositeDevice https://github.com/diodep/ch55x_jtag и т.д.

Но, да, повторюсь: это для тех, кому надо очень-очень бюджетно. Плюс, тут сильно меньше вероятность нарваться на подделку, чем в случае bluepill.

Ответить | Правка | Наверх | Cообщить модератору

Оглавление
Проект Raspberry Pi представил плату Pico на основе собственного микроконтроллера, opennews, 21-Янв-21, 23:15  [смотреть все]
Форумы | Темы | Пред. тема | След. тема



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ру